The hollow nature of the Bedford also brings a warmth and extra sonic characteristic to this asymmetrical guitar that's generally not found on classic offsets such as the Fender Jazzmaster or Jaguar.
What is native instruments service center series#
The D'Angelico Premier Series Bedford SH has all the bases covered with its trio of pickups - two Duncan Designed single-coils and a Duncan Designed mini-humbucker in the bridge - meaning you can switch effortlessly from Strat-like jingle to soaring rock leads, at the flick of a switch. Play test audio: this button will play a short audio clip to test your sound. This will affect all audio in the app, including app sounds. Master Volume: you can change the over all volume level of Melodics with this slider. Close Melodics or turn off this setting to allow other applications to use your audio device again. Be aware that while using your audio device in exclusive mode, system audio and audio from other applications will not be able to use your audio device at the same time. With exclusive mode on, you may be able to achieve lower latency.

Use in exclusive mode: this setting is for Windows only. If you're experiencing distortion, try increasing the slider until the distortion is gone. If you‘re experiencing latency, make sure this slider is in its lowest setting. Latency: the latency slider allows you to increase / decrease your buffer size. This option will only appear if your have multiple outputs to choose from. Outputting on channels: If your audio interface has multiple outputs to choose from, you can select the specific outputs you would like to use. Normally ‘OS default’ is the best setting but if you‘re using an external audio interface, you can select this as your output here. Selected Device: this is your audio output device. With the free plan you have up to 5 performance minutes per day.
This is split across the Pads, Keys, and Electronic drums (20 lessons each). There are 60 lessons available to play and practice with on the free plan.
